linux权限和组

2020/05/06 posted in  服务端
Tags:  #linux

最近都是想写写linux基础为主

group

/etc/group
我们以root:x:0:root,linuxsir 为例: 用户组root,x是密码段,表示没有设置密码,GID是0,root用户组下包括root、linuxsir以及GID为0的其它用户。

用户

/etc/passwd
用户名:口令:用户标识号:组标识号:注释性描述:主目录:登录Shell

权限命令

chown 修改文件或文件夹的归属用户和归属组
chmod 修改权限属性

权限组成

前在的d代表文件夹的意思
r 代表读取 read
w 写 write
x 执行 execute

一共有三段

用户|组|其它

这里可以看出jar文件夹的用户是pengyongsheng,组是staff
pengyongsheng对应的权限是读写执行
staff对应的权限只有读和执行
其它的用户只有执行的权限

r=4,w=2,x=1
想修改jar的组权限为可写,即该组下的用户都有写的功能
4+2+1=7
所以我们修改成

chmod jar 771

其它

root是终极用户,可以理解为super用户